NEW YORK, Nov. 12, 2019 /PRNewswire/ -- Optogenetics is a
new research method that has revolutionized neuroscience over the
last years and opened up completely new possibilities to develop a
deeper understanding of the function of the human brain. This
technique allows researchers to study the neurological activity
patterns within specific brain cells and gives rise to thoughts,
behaviors, and memories at an unprecedented precision level. In
this way, it helps to find cures and treatments for neurological
and psychiatric disorders, such as depression, addiction,
schizophrenia, and Parkinson's disease. Researchers are now moving
forward with concrete plans to treat neurological diseases by
developing collaborations with pharmaceutical companies to help
them use optogenetics in animal research, to develop novel drug
targets for human diseases. Improvement and technological
advancements in toolsets, such as neural connectivity, cell
phenotyping tools, neural recording and imaging tools, have further
enhanced and helped the growth of the optogenetics market in
neuroscience. The advantage of optogenetics over other
neuromodulation techniques is its high-temporal specificity
combined with cellular precision. Thus, the increasing research in
neuroscience and brain studies has further helped in fueling the
growth of the optogenetics market.
Scope of the Report
As per the scope of this report, optogenetics refers to a range of
optical techniques to elicit a physiological response in targeted
biological systems, in the absence of pharmacology and electric
stimulation. Optogenetics controls the neural activity by combining
the genetic engineering and optical tools and is widely used in
neuroscience for modulation of neural circuits with a high degree
of precision and specificity.
Key Market Trends
Light Emitting Diode (LED) is the Segment by Light Equipment is
Expected to Observe Fast Growth
LEDs are found to surpass the lasers in every aspect. The LEDs are
found to be cheaper, smaller, more reliable, and easier to control.
They are being incorporated into implants, allowing the untethered
light delivery. The major drawback, and the reason they have not
been as widely adopted by the optogenetics community is their
difficulty toward coupling the light into a fiber optic cable with
high efficiency. Although individual LEDs can emit as much as five
watts of light, the light is emitted in all directions, rather than
in a coherent beam. These are one of the major factors that are
restricting growth. However, a recent class of fiber-coupled LEDs
offers much higher intensities of fiber-coupled light. Hence, there
are many advances in both LED technologies and their applications.
Effective LED therapies are used in treating cutaneous and
neurological diseases. The researchers in LEDs, imaging, light
therapy, and optogenetics have understood the basic principles, and
hence, they are stimulating the application of LEDs in health
care.
North America is Expected to
Dominate the Market
North America is expected to be
the leading market for the use of the optogenetic device, primarily
in academic and research labs. There is an increase in the number
of neuronal diseases, such as epilepsy in the United States with at least 2.9 million
adults and children being affected and also a steady increase in
the number of neuropsychiatric disorders, which is expected to
drive the growth of the optogenetic market. The most common
optogenetics application today is with live animals and is rapidly
being used in various academic and research labs across the
country, which helps in driving the market globally. There are many
advancements in neuroscience that are made possible by the BRAIN
initiative (Brain Research through Advancing Innovative
Neurotechnologies), a massive, collaborative, private-public funded
project aimed at better understanding the human brain. The
USD 100 million was committed to the
federal 2014 budget to the BRAIN initiative and has increased
funding by USD 100 million each year
since 2014. These technologies may open new doors that may boost
the optogenetics market in the United
States. The RetroSense therapeutics in 2016, has also
completed the low dose cohort in the clinical trial of novel gene
therapy application of optogenetics. Hence, all these factors have
helped in the growth of the market.
